     32 namespace SystemZMC {
     33 // How many bytes are in the ABI-defined, caller-allocated part of
     34 // a stack frame.
     35 const int64_t ELFCallFrameSize = 160;
     36 
     37 // The offset of the DWARF CFA from the incoming stack pointer.
     38 const int64_t ELFCFAOffsetFromInitialSP = ELFCallFrameSize;
     39 
     40 // Maps of asm register numbers to LLVM register numbers, with 0 indicating
     41 // an invalid register.  In principle we could use 32-bit and 64-bit register
     42 // classes directly, provided that we relegated the GPR allocation order
     43 // in SystemZRegisterInfo.td to an AltOrder and left the default order
     44 // as %r0-%r15.  It seems better to provide the same interface for
     45 // all classes though.
     46 extern const unsigned GR32Regs[16];
     47 extern const unsigned GRH32Regs[16];
     48 extern const unsigned GR64Regs[16];
     49 extern const unsigned GR128Regs[16];
     50 extern const unsigned FP32Regs[16];
     51 extern const unsigned FP64Regs[16];
     52 extern const unsigned FP128Regs[16];
     53 extern const unsigned VR32Regs[32];
     54 extern const unsigned VR64Regs[32];
     55 extern const unsigned VR128Regs[32];
     56 extern const unsigned AR32Regs[16];
     57 extern const unsigned CR64Regs[16];
     58 
     59 // Return the 0-based number of the first architectural register that
     60 // contains the given LLVM register.   E.g. R1D -> 1.
     61 unsigned getFirstReg(unsigned Reg);
     62 
     63 // Return the given register as a GR64.
     64 inline unsigned getRegAsGR64(unsigned Reg) {
     65   return GR64Regs[getFirstReg(Reg)];
     66 }
     67 
     68 // Return the given register as a low GR32.
     69 inline unsigned getRegAsGR32(unsigned Reg) {
     70   return GR32Regs[getFirstReg(Reg)];
     71 }
     72 
     73 // Return the given register as a high GR32.
     74 inline unsigned getRegAsGRH32(unsigned Reg) {
     75   return GRH32Regs[getFirstReg(Reg)];
     76 }
     77 
     78 // Return the given register as a VR128.
     79 inline unsigned getRegAsVR128(unsigned Reg) {
     80   return VR128Regs[getFirstReg(Reg)];
     81 }
     82 } // end namespace SystemZMC
